Trucker Killed In Tanker Rollover

Associated Press

A Sedro-Woolley man died Friday when the tanker truck he was driving tipped over on a freeway ramp.

Robert L. Brown, 28, was killed in the accident, which occurred shortly before 4 a.m. at the interchange of Interstates 90 and 405.

The truck was fully loaded with 9,500 gallons of liquid propane gas.

The propane did not leak, but the accident prompted authorities to evacuate a nearby office building and close lanes on I-90.

The freeway was closed for several hours while the truck was righted and removed.
